Meeting Mickey Hargitay and Their Performative Partnership

The paths of mary birge and Mickey Hargitay crossed within the demanding world of acrobatic performance. Mickey, having emigrated from Hungary in 1947, was building a new life in America by taking odd jobs such as carpentry and plumbing while performing athletic routines to supplement his income.

The acrobat community was small and interconnected, which brought Mary and Mickey together as partners in life and in performance. Their routines required precision and trust, and the physical nature of their work forged a deep bond rooted in shared ambition. They performed together in clubs, traveling shows, and physical exhibitions that showcased both theatrical flair and athletic skill.

Their partnership was more than a professional arrangement—it was a way of life that involved relentless training, financial instability, and the pursuit of recognition in a competitive world. The early years of their relationship highlight the determination both shared as they attempted to establish themselves within the American entertainment landscape.

Marriage and Family Life

In 1948, mary birge and Mickey married, beginning a chapter marked by both personal and professional partnership. Their life together, however, was far from glamorous. They relied on acrobatic shows for income, traveled frequently, and lived the difficult life of performers trying to make a living without stable financial security.

In 1949, their daughter Tina Hargitay was born, adding new responsibilities to Mary’s already demanding life. She became not only a performer but also a mother balancing the challenges of raising a child in a world shaped by constant travel, training schedules, and performance commitments.

Mickey’s Rise and the Changing Dynamics of Their Marriage

The 1950s brought dramatic changes to the lives of mary birge and Mickey Hargitay. A pivotal moment occurred when Mickey saw a magazine cover featuring bodybuilder and actor Steve Reeves, which inspired him to pursue bodybuilding seriously. This new direction required even more intense training and opened doors into fitness exhibitions and fitness publications.

Mary continued to support him through this transition, even as it placed additional demands on their time and lifestyle. When Mickey won the prestigious Mr. Universe title in 1955, everything changed. His newfound fame brought opportunities in entertainment, including performing in Mae West’s popular stage show.

As Mickey’s career accelerated, their marriage experienced increasing pressure. Fame often reshapes personal relationships, and their once-shared world of acrobatics and mutual struggle began to shift into a life driven by Mickey’s growing public identity. Mary, who had always preferred privacy, found herself positioned behind a man whose future was rapidly moving toward Hollywood glamour and national attention.

Divorce and Mary Birge’s Withdrawal From Public Life

By 1956, the marriage between mary birge and Mickey ended in divorce, marking a pivotal transition for both. While Mickey continued to rise in fame—eventually marrying Hollywood icon Jayne Mansfield in 1958—Mary made the opposite choice. She stepped entirely away from public life, leaving almost no documented trace of her later years.

FAQs

1: Who was Mary Birge?

Mary Birge was an American acrobat performer best known as the first wife of actor and bodybuilding champion Mickey Hargitay. She played a significant role in his early life during his struggling years as an immigrant performer before he rose to fame in Hollywood.

2: What was Mary Birge’s connection to Mickey Hargitay?

Mary Birge married Mickey Hargitay in 1948, and the two performed together in acrobatic acts throughout the late 1940s and early 1950s. She supported him during the challenging years before he won the Mr. Universe title and entered the entertainment spotlight.

3: Did Mary Birge and Mickey Hargitay have children?

Yes. Mary Birge and Mickey Hargitay had one daughter, Tina Hargitay, born in 1949. Tina grew up mostly outside the public eye, unlike Mickey’s later children from his marriage to actress Jayne Mansfield.

4: What happened to Mary Birge after her divorce from Mickey Hargitay?

After divorcing Mickey Hargitay in 1956, Mary Birge withdrew from public life. She chose to live privately, and very little information about her later years exists, which reflects the experiences of many women in mid-century entertainment who preferred privacy over publicity.
